At a glance:
- Author: Thomas Love Peacock
- First Published: 1831
- Type of Work: Novel
- Type of Plot: Fiction of manners
- Time of Work: Nineteenth century
- Setting: England
- Principal Characters: Ebenezer Mac Crotchet, Young Crotchet, Lemma Crotchet, Susannah Touchandgo, Mr. Chainmail, Captain Fitzchrome, Lady Clarinda Bossnowl
- Genres: Long fiction, Fiction of manners
- Subjects: Love or romance, Nineteenth century, Marriage, Rural or country life, England or English people, Castles, Human behavior, Aristocracy or aristocrats, Money, Wealth
- Locales: England
